DOOR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

166 of the 4,001 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in MASONITE INTERNATIONAL CORP (DOOR)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$1.94B — up 3.3% from $1.88B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 32 funds opened new DOOR positions and 18 closed out — a net gain of 14 holders — while 56 added to existing stakes and 64 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Praesidium Investment Management Company, opening a new position worth an estimated $55.3M. The largest seller was Gilder Gagnon Howe & Co, cutting an estimated $37M.
